Kick the ball using the insides of your inside sole if you want to be accurate at short passing. This type of kicking approach gives you more power drive the ball down the soccer field.

When you are making short passes, use the inward side of your foot to increase your accuracy. Long passes are best made with your foot at the front. Kicking with your laces allows you to kick more powerfully.

Take your soccer practice inside from time to time. Indoors will typically be a smaller field than you are used to. This will allow you to work on making quicker decisions and good ball control will be even more important. As a result, you will perform better when back outdoors.

It is important to wear the right kind of shoe for the field surface of your soccer game. For instance, grass players should choose cleats with sufficient traction. Strong, permanent cleats are your best bet. The different patterns of the cleats hug and grip the ground in different ways.
